在现代软件开发中,代码管理和版本控制变得尤为重要。GitHub 是当前最流行的版本控制平台,而 IntelliJ IDEA 则是一款功能强大的集成开发环境(IDE)。本文将详细介绍如何在 IntelliJ 中使用 GitHub,包括从创建账号到提交代码的整个流程,以及常见问题的解答。
一、前期准备
1. 创建 GitHub 账号
首先,您需要一个 GitHub 账号。访问 GitHub 官网 并点击注册。按照以下步骤创建账号:
- 点击“Sign up”按钮。
- 输入邮箱地址、用户名和密码。
- 完成验证并提交信息。
2. 安装 IntelliJ IDEA
如果尚未安装 IntelliJ IDEA,请访问 JetBrains 官网 下载并安装适合您操作系统的版本。安装完成后,打开 IntelliJ IDEA。
二、在 IntelliJ 中配置 GitHub
1. 连接 GitHub 账号
在 IntelliJ 中,您需要将 GitHub 账号与 IDE 进行关联。具体步骤如下:
- 打开 IntelliJ IDEA,点击顶部菜单中的“File” > “Settings”(或“Preferences”)。
- 在弹出的窗口中,选择“Version Control” > “GitHub”。
- 点击“Add Account”,选择“Log In via GitHub”并按照提示输入您的 GitHub 凭证。
2. 设置 Git 版本控制
- 在“Settings”窗口中,选择“Version Control” > “Git”。
- 确保 Git 的路径正确,如果未安装 Git,可以访问 Git 官网 下载。
三、创建新的 GitHub 仓库
1. 创建本地项目
在 IntelliJ 中创建一个新的项目:
- 点击“File” > “New” > “Project”。
- 选择项目类型(如 Java、Kotlin 等),点击“Next”。
- 配置项目的基本信息并点击“Finish”。
2. 初始化 Git 仓库
- 在项目窗口中,右键点击项目文件夹,选择“Git” > “Enable Version Control Integration”。
- 选择“Git”并点击“OK”。
3. 创建 GitHub 仓库
- 登录您的 GitHub 账号,点击右上角的“+”号,选择“New repository”。
- 填写仓库名称、描述并设置可见性,点击“Create repository”。
四、将项目推送到 GitHub
1. 将本地仓库与远程仓库关联
- 在 IntelliJ 中,点击“Git” > “Manage Remotes”。
- 点击“+”号,输入 GitHub 仓库的 URL,点击“OK”。
2. 提交代码
- 在项目窗口中,右键点击文件夹或文件,选择“Git” > “Add”将文件添加到版本控制中。
- 点击“Commit”提交更改。
3. 推送代码到 GitHub
- 点击“Git” > “Push”,选择您刚才添加的远程仓库,然后点击“Push”按钮。
五、在 IntelliJ 中使用 GitHub 进行代码管理
1. 更新本地仓库
如果您在 GitHub 上更新了代码,可以在 IntelliJ 中进行同步:
- 点击“Git” > “Pull”来拉取远程仓库的更新。
2. 处理合并冲突
如果出现合并冲突,IntelliJ 会提示您解决冲突。您可以使用内置的合并工具来处理这些冲突。
六、常见问题解答(FAQ)
Q1: 如何在 IntelliJ 中查看 Git 历史记录?
在 IntelliJ 中,您可以通过以下步骤查看 Git 历史记录:
- 在项目窗口中,右键点击项目文件夹,选择“Git” > “Show History”。
Q2: 如何回滚到上一个提交?
您可以通过右键点击需要回滚的提交记录,然后选择“Reset Current Branch to Here”来回滚。
Q3: IntelliJ 如何处理多个分支?
- 您可以通过点击“Git” > “Branches”来管理分支,包括创建、删除和切换分支。
Q4: IntelliJ 中如何处理 pull request?
- 您可以在 GitHub 上创建 pull request,并在 IntelliJ 中拉取并审查代码。具体流程可通过 GitHub 界面进行操作。
总结
通过上述步骤,您可以轻松地在 IntelliJ 中使用 GitHub 进行项目管理。无论是初学者还是经验丰富的开发者,这些功能都将为您的开发工作带来便利。如果您有任何疑问,请参考上面的常见问题解答或在 GitHub 上查找相关资料。
正文完